What is the water resistance rating of this watch?

The HUGO Grail Skeleton Multifunction Watch has a water resistance rating of 50 meters (5 ATM). This means it is suitable for showering and swimming in shallow water, but it is not recommended for diving or high-impact water sports.

What kind of movement does this watch use?

This watch is powered by a precise quartz multifunction movement, ensuring accurate timekeeping and additional functions on its sub-dials.

What is the case size of this watch?

The watch features a 44mm diameter stainless steel case with a thickness of 11.4mm.

How do I clean the blue silicone strap?

You can clean the silicone strap by gently washing it with mild soap and water. Ensure it is thoroughly rinsed and air-dried completely before wearing it again.

What does 'skeleton chronograph dial' mean?

The 'skeleton' aspect refers to the design where parts of the watch's internal movement are visible through cut-outs on the dial, offering a unique aesthetic. Combined with 'chronograph,' it indicates a watch with stopwatch functionality, typically shown on sub-dials.

Troubleshooting

Watch not running or hands are stopped.

Ensure the crown is fully pushed in. If the watch still doesn't run, the battery may need replacement. Visit a professional watchmaker to have the battery replaced.

Time is inaccurate or falling behind/running fast.

Quartz movements are generally very accurate. If timekeeping is off, it could indicate a low battery. Also, ensure the watch has not been exposed to strong magnetic fields. If the problem persists after battery replacement, consult a professional.

Fogging appears under the watch crystal.

This indicates moisture has entered the watch, potentially compromising the water resistance seals. Immediately take the watch to a professional watchmaker to prevent further damage to the movement.

Care

Proper care will ensure your HUGO watch maintains its appearance and functionality for years:

  • Cleaning: Regularly wipe the stainless steel case and crystal with a soft, lint-free cloth to remove dirt and fingerprints. For the silicone strap, you can gently wash it with mild soap and water, then air dry completely.
  • Water Resistance: While rated 50m (5ATM), avoid exposing the watch to hot water, steam (like in saunas or hot showers), or sudden temperature changes, as this can compromise the seals. Ensure the crown is always pushed in completely before contact with water.
  • Avoid Chemicals: Keep the watch away from harsh chemicals, solvents, perfumes, and cosmetics, which can damage the case, strap, and seals.
  • Storage: When not wearing, store your watch in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ight or extreme temperatures. Consider a watch box to protect it from dust and scratches.
  • Battery Life: This quartz watch is battery-powered. When the battery runs low, you may notice the hands stopping or moving erratically. Take it to a professional watchmaker for battery replacement to maintain water resistance integrity.
